Police ask public for any information in string of coffee shop robberies

The Omaha Police Department is asking for the public's help with any information they may have about a recent string of armed robberies at Scooter's Coffee locations.

OPD says they believe that four robberies at Scooter's locations in recent weeks are related. The first robbery was at the Scooter's near 84th and Park Drive on August 29th. The second robbery occurred at the Scooter's near 75th and Pacific on September 7th.The next day, September 8th, the Scooter's location near 90th and Blondo was robbed. The latest robbery was on Thursday, September 10th, at the location near 145th and West Center.

Investigators say the suspect(s) are possibly driving a black, 90's model, Chevy pickup that is missing a tailgate, or a black Volkswagen Jetta. Police say one suspect is described as a white male, in his 30's, 5'9" to 6'1" tall and weighing 190-200 pounds, with a cross tattoo on the webbing between his right thumb and index finger.

The investigation is ongoing and police ask anyone with information to contact the OPD Robbery Unit at 402-444-5652 or anonymously through Omaha Crime Stoppers at (402) 444-STOP, at www.omahacrimestoppers.org or on the P3 Tips mobile app.
